Introducing the Council for International African Fashion Education Advisory Board

The Council for International African Fashion Education (CIAFE) is a non-profit organisation dedicated to improving the standards of fashion education in Africa with the objective to bridge the knowledge and skills gap, create opportunities for the future talent and contribute to economic growth.



The Council for International African Fashion Education (CIAFE) is also particular about supporting the development of decolonising the curriculum within European and North American Fashion Institutions.


With such great ambitions, The Council for International African Fashion Education (CIAFE) introduces The Advisory Board, which consists of individuals who set the standards and values of the organisation to ensure the vision and mission of the council is met. The Board is a direct reflection of what the council seeks to achieve and include diverse industry professionals within the fashion industry. These remarkable individuals have experience in the various fields of fashion such as fashion research, fashion law, creative directing, merchandising and operations, branding and strategy, academia, fashion tech, fashion curation, storytelling and writing, consulting, and fashion designing.
